INTRODUCTION: To study the pre-design and success of a strategy based on the addition of hemoglobin A1c (HbA1c) in the blood samples of certain primary care patients to detect new cases of type 2 diabetes. MATERIALS AND METHODS: In a first step, we retrospectively calculated the number of HbA1c that would have been measured in one year if HbA1c would have been processed, according to the guidelines of the American Diabetes Association (ADA). Based on those results we decided to prospectively measure HbA1c in every primary care patient above 45 years, with no HbA1c in the previous 3 years, and glucose concentration between 5.6-6.9 mmol/L, during an 18 months period. We calculated the number of HbA1c that were automatically added by the LIS based on our strategy, we evaluated the medical record of such subjects to confirm whether type 2 diabetes was finally confirmed, and we calculated the cost of our intervention. RESULTS: In a first stage, according to the guidelines, Hb1Ac should have been added to the blood samples of 13,085 patients, resulting in a cost of 14,973€. In the prospective study, the laboratory added Hb1Ac to 2092 patients, leading to an expense of 2393€. 314 patients had an HbA1c value ≥ 6.5% (48 mmol/mol). 82 were finally diagnosed as type 2 diabetes; 28 thanks to our strategy, with an individual cost of 85.4€; and 54 due to the request of HbA1c by the general practitioners (GPs), with a cost of 47.5€. CONCLUSION: The automatic laboratory-based strategy detected patients with type 2 diabetes in primary care, at a cost of 85.4€ per new case.

Antecedentes y objetivos: Las pruebas de laboratorio son cruciales en el diagnóstico y seguimiento de las disfunciones tiroideas, lo que hace necesario estudiar cuál es el patrón de su demanda y la variabilidad en la solicitud. Los objetivos del trabajo fueron comparar la variabilidad en la solicitud de pruebas de función y autoinmunidad tiroidea (tirotropina tiroxina libre [T4L], triyodotironina libre [T3L], anticuerpos frente a la tiroglobulina [TgAb] y anticuerpos antiperoxidasa [TPOAb]) por parte de los médicos de atención primaria entre diferentes departamentos de salud españoles, y calcular el potencial ahorro económico que supondría alcanzar las metas de algunos indicadores de adecuación descritos previamente en la literatura. Métodos: Se compararon el número de pruebas por 1.000 habitantes y las ratios de pruebas relacionadas (T4L/TSH, T3L/TSH, TgAb/TPOAb) entre los diferentes departamentos en función de su ubicación, tipo de gestión y la región. Se calculó el ahorro generado si cada departamento alcanzara la meta propuesta en la literatura para los indicadores T4L/TSH (0,25) y T3L/TSH (0,1). Resultados: Un total de 76 laboratorios que atienden a una población de 17.679.195 habitantes participaron en el estudio. La solicitud de TSH fue significativamente menor en los departamentos de salud rurales-urbanos y la solicitud de T3L, la ratio T3L/TSH y la ratio TgAb/TPOAb fueron mayores en los departamentos con gestión privada. El ahorro que se generaría si se cumplieran las especificaciones para las ratios de pruebas relacionadas ascendería a 937.260,5 €. Conclusiones: La elevada variabilidad descrita en la solicitud de pruebas de función y autoinmunidad tiroidea en España hace necesario implementar estrategias para mejorar esta solicitud (AU)

BACKGROUND AND OBJECTIVES: Laboratory tests are crucial for diagnosis and monitoring of thyroid disorders. It is therefore necessary to study the pattern and variability in requests of thyroid function tests. The study objectives were to compare the inter-regional variability in the request of laboratory thyroid tests by general practitioners (GPs) in Spain, and to investigate the potential economic savings if the goals set for some suitability indicators were reached. METHODS: Test requests per 1,000 inhabitants and test ratios (free thyroxine (FT4)/thyrotropin (TSH), free triiodothyronine (FT3)/TSH, thyroglobulin antibody (TgAb)/peroxidase antibody (TPOAb)) were compared between the different areas, according to their setting, location, and management. The resulting savings if each department achieved the goals for indicator (0.25 for FT4/TSH, 0.1 for FT3/TSH) were estimated. RESULTS: Seventy-six laboratories covering a population of 17,679,195 inhabitants participated in the study. TSH was requested significantly less in urban-rural areas, and the requests for FT3/1,000 inhabitants, FT3/TSH, and TgAb/TPOAb were higher in departments with private management. The savings generated if specifications for the ratios of related tests were met would be 937,260.5 €. CONCLUSIONS: The high variability reported in requests for thyroid function and autoimmunity tests in Spain suggests the need for implementing strategies to improve use of such tests.

This study aimed to assess the psychometric properties of the Spanish version of the Problem Areas in Diabetes (PAID-SP) Scale. Data were collected from patients with type 1 and type 2 diabetes. The findings suggested that the PAID-SP is a reliable and valid measure of diabetes-specific emotional problems.

BACKGROUND: Early diagnosis of familial medullary thyroid carcinoma (MTC) is currently done by genetic analysis. These techniques have replaced calcitonin stimulation testing, which was previously used for this purpose. Some studies suggest a relationship between MTC spread and calcitonin levels. The aim of this study was to assess whether the tumor burden of MTC associated with multiple endocrine neoplasia type 2A (MEN 2A) syndrome can be estimated from the plasma calcitonin values before surgery. STUDY DESIGN: We retrospectively studied the relationship of basal and peak calcitonin values before thyroidectomy with histopathologic findings in 53 patients with MEN 2A syndrome from 14 families. The MTC was classified according to TNM staging. Analysis of variance was used for statistical analysis complemented with equality contrasts for pairs of means by the least significant difference method with a Student's t-test and with the Bonferroni's adjustment. RESULTS: A positive association was found between tumor stage and basal and peak calcitonin levels. There were significant differences between the following: mean basal concentrations of patients with C cell hyperplasia (CCH) (34.3 pg/mL) and TNM stage II (1,097.4 pg/mL), p < 0.01; CCH and TNM stage III (2,940.8 pg/mL), p < 0.001; TNM stage I (165.3 pg/mL) and stage II (1,097.4 pg/mL), p < 0.01, and between TNM stages I and III, p < 0.001. Poststimulation mean concentrations were different between CCH (48.7 pg/mL) and TNM I (514.2 pg/mL), p < 0.001. CONCLUSIONS: Preoperative calcitonin testing may be useful for assessing tumor spread and should be considered when deciding the extent of surgery for MEN 2A MTC.
